Solution for (x-5)(x+2)=-4(x+1) equation:


Simplifying
(x + -5)(x + 2) = -4(x + 1)

Reorder the terms:
(-5 + x)(x + 2) = -4(x + 1)

Reorder the terms:
(-5 + x)(2 + x) = -4(x + 1)

Multiply (-5 + x) * (2 + x)
(-5(2 + x) + x(2 + x)) = -4(x + 1)
((2 * -5 + x * -5) + x(2 + x)) = -4(x + 1)
((-10 + -5x) + x(2 + x)) = -4(x + 1)
(-10 + -5x + (2 * x + x * x)) = -4(x + 1)
(-10 + -5x + (2x + x2)) = -4(x + 1)

Combine like terms: -5x + 2x = -3x
(-10 + -3x + x2) = -4(x + 1)

Reorder the terms:
-10 + -3x + x2 = -4(1 + x)
-10 + -3x + x2 = (1 * -4 + x * -4)
-10 + -3x + x2 = (-4 + -4x)

Solving
-10 + -3x + x2 = -4 + -4x

Solving for variable 'x'.

Reorder the terms:
-10 + 4 + -3x + 4x + x2 = -4 + -4x + 4 + 4x

Combine like terms: -10 + 4 = -6
-6 + -3x + 4x + x2 = -4 + -4x + 4 + 4x

Combine like terms: -3x + 4x = 1x
-6 + 1x + x2 = -4 + -4x + 4 + 4x

Reorder the terms:
-6 + 1x + x2 = -4 + 4 + -4x + 4x

Combine like terms: -4 + 4 = 0
-6 + 1x + x2 = 0 + -4x + 4x
-6 + 1x + x2 = -4x + 4x

Combine like terms: -4x + 4x = 0
-6 + 1x + x2 = 0

Factor a trinomial.
(-3 + -1x)(2 + -1x) = 0

Subproblem 1

Set the factor '(-3 + -1x)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ying -3 + -1x = 0 Solving -3 + -1x = 0 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'3' to each side of the equation. -3 + 3 + -1x = 0 + 3 Combine like terms: -3 + 3 = 0 0 + -1x = 0 + 3 -1x = 0 + 3 Combine like terms: 0 + 3 = 3 -1x = 3 Divide each side by '-1'. x = -3 Simplifying x = -3

Subproblem 2

Set the factor '(2 + -1x)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ying 2 + -1x = 0 Solving 2 + -1x = 0 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-2' to each side of the equation. 2 + -2 + -1x = 0 + -2 Combine like terms: 2 + -2 = 0 0 + -1x = 0 + -2 -1x = 0 + -2 Combine like terms: 0 + -2 = -2 -1x = -2 Divide each side by '-1'. x = 2 Simplifying x = 2

Solution

x = {-3, 2}
